26 \r
27 using System;\r
28 using System.Collections.Generic;\r
29 using System.Linq.Expressions;\r
30 using DbLinq.Data.Linq.Sugar.Expressions;\r
31 \r
32 namespace DbLinq.Data.Linq.Sugar.ExpressionMutator.Implementation\r
33 {\r
34     internal class UnaryExpressionMutator : IMutableExpression\r
35     {\r
36         protected UnaryExpression UnaryExpression { get; private set; }\r
37 \r
38         public Expression Mutate(IList<Expression> operands)\r
39         {\r
40             switch (UnaryExpression.NodeType)\r
41             {\r
42                 case ExpressionType.ArrayLength:\r
43                     return Expression.ArrayLength(operands[0]);\r
44 \r
45                 case ExpressionType.Convert:\r
46                     if (UnaryExpression.Method != null)\r
47                         return Expression.Convert(operands[0], UnaryExpression.Type, UnaryExpression.Method);\r
48                     return Expression.Convert(operands[0], UnaryExpression.Type);\r
49 \r
50                 case ExpressionType.ConvertChecked:\r
51                     if (UnaryExpression.Method != null)\r
52                         return Expression.ConvertChecked(operands[0], UnaryExpression.Type, UnaryExpression.Method);\r
53                     return Expression.ConvertChecked(operands[0], UnaryExpression.Type);\r
54 \r
55                 case ExpressionType.Negate:\r
56                     if (UnaryExpression.Method != null)\r
57                         return Expression.Negate(operands[0], UnaryExpression.Method);\r
58                     return Expression.Negate(operands[0]);\r
59 \r
60                 case ExpressionType.NegateChecked:\r
61                     if (UnaryExpression.Method != null)\r
62                         return Expression.NegateChecked(operands[0], UnaryExpression.Method);\r
63                     return Expression.NegateChecked(operands[0]);\r
64 \r
65                 case ExpressionType.Not:\r
66                     if (UnaryExpression.Method != null)\r
67                         return Expression.Not(operands[0], UnaryExpression.Method);\r
68                     return Expression.Not(operands[0]);\r
69 \r
70                 case ExpressionType.Quote:\r
71                     return Expression.Quote(operands[0]);\r
72 \r
73                 case ExpressionType.TypeAs:\r
74                     return Expression.TypeAs(operands[0], UnaryExpression.Type);\r
75 \r
76                 case ExpressionType.UnaryPlus:\r
77                     if (UnaryExpression.Method != null)\r
78                         return Expression.UnaryPlus(operands[0], UnaryExpression.Method);\r
79                     return Expression.UnaryPlus(operands[0]);\r
80 \r
81             }\r
82             throw new Exception();\r
83         }\r
84 \r
85         public IEnumerable<Expression> Operands\r
86         {\r
87             get\r
88             {\r
89                 yield return UnaryExpression.Operand;\r
90             }\r
91         }\r
92 \r
93         public UnaryExpressionMutator(UnaryExpression expression)\r
94         {\r
95             UnaryExpression = expression;\r
96         }\r
97     }\r
98 }
